The Associate Account Executive is an entry level outside sales position in the sales organization whose primary responsibility will be managing a select group of brokers to achieve sales goals. The Associate AE is expected to work with brokers across the regions for the benefit of the overall Broker Desk sales team performance. This role will work closely with Account Executives, Sales Managers and other sales and origination teams, to build relationships with brokers and consulting channels externally. The role will require developing an understand of various broker business models, basic understanding of the complete NRG Product Suite, strategies for uncovering broker needs, strategies for developing trust to with brokers, developing sales analytical skill, and building strong relationships with our customers/brokers.

The primary objectives of the Associate Account Executive are to develop a track record of closing business with select brokers, perform sales calls, and become familiar with and sell the full value of NRG products and services.

NRG is one of the leading integrated power companies in the U.S, powered by people and built on dynamic retail brands with diverse generation resources. Our purpose is to create a sustainable energy future by bringing the power of energy to people and organizations.

A Fortune 500 company, NRG creates value through best-in-class operations, reliable and efficient electric generation, and a retail platform serving residential and commercial businesses. Working with electricity customers, large and small, we continually innovate, embrace and implement sustainable solutions for producing and managing energy.

We aim to be pioneers in developing smarter energy choices and delivering exceptional service as our retail electricity providers serve over 3.7 million residential and commercial customers through the country. In addition, we actively contribute to the local communities where NRG employees live and work. Since 2004, our positiveNRG program has provided millions of dollars to organizations and charities that have a direct impact on the lives of the people in our communities, including food banks and those that foster self-sufficiency, improve housing and provide supplemental education to people in need. NRG has also organized special responses for victims of extreme catastrophe, such as the Haitian earthquake and the Japanese tsunami in 2010 and most recently Houston Hurricane Harvey relief in 2017.
